there are actually lots of mutant cats. or, well sorta. many breeds of cats and dogs are based on spontaneous mutations. a kitten/puppy is born with a mutated feature, like curly fur or extra toes or *whatever* and breeders exploit that to create a new breed.

Amanda is cool.

Talking about bad behavior, hello, how many times did Kurt leave her high and dry?
From the begining he treated her bad, like when he goes off to find out what has happed to his brother, then off with Xavier, he doesnt tell her.
She has to travel across the world, assume a new identity, try to find out if he is guilty or not, then fight off thier rabid Momma to stop her long enough to prove Kurt's innocence.

So they are doing ok for awhile, but soon we see him at her flat, sulking around after he got left behind during the Beyonder thing. She does everything she can to help him through his crisis of faith, then finally has to go to work, because as a regurlar human she has a job as an airline stewardess. He shows up too late and she is leaving.
Next thing she knows is when she sees the xmen are all dead and she is totally freaked!!!!
Does he call, show up, anything, ... not that I saw. Still later when he calls her for help in England she shows up and joins the team.

Then she gets tangled up with Momma Margali, and dont blame her for giving her the soul sword, she was trying to protect it. Remember, Margali could be a very nurturing mom some of the time, (like in the issue where Kurt has to fight Dyspair and remembers her kindness) and Im sure Amanda trusts her as we all do our moms, how ever crazy they sometimes are.

Well. that brings me to Margalis going over the top, by swithching bodies with Amanda so that she gets out of Belascos punishment. Man how hurtful would that be!!! To have your MOM betray you and find out that she was you with your boyfriend?????

I only hope they didnt .... I mean even if they didnt, I know I couldnt take that mental mess.

So then Excalibur breaks up and she goes off to clean up the mess in limbo made by Magik's death, without an actual resolving of thier relationship. Then she gets to find out that Kurt went off and JOINED the preist hood.

Now there is a blow to ones self esteem.

I like that she is pissed in the new series. I sure wouldnt put up with as much as she does!!!
That plus the hint put out in the Draco thing that they may actually be blood related!

Really man, she has to be one cool Frau to put up with all that!

That would be the proper way to put it, biologically speaking, as a subspecies rather than a fully separate species since mutants can have kids with normal humans.

Close but separate species, while sometimes able to interbreed, do not produce fertile offspring.
